Flow Cytometry (Intracellular) - Anti-PKN3 (phospho T718) + PRK1 (phospho T774) + PKN2 (phospho T816) antibody [EPR5671] (AB124709)
ab124709, at 1/10, staining PKN1 (phospho T774) + PKN2 (phospho T816) + PKN3 (phospho T718) in permeabilized Hek 293 cells by intracellular flow cytometry. Green : untreated cells Red : Okadaic Acid + Calyculin A-treated cells Blue : untreated cells preincubated with the immunizing phosphopeptides Orange : Okadaic Acid + Calyculin A-treated cells preincubated with the immunizing phosphopeptides.

What are the advantages of a recombinant monoclonal antibody?
This product is a recombinant monoclonal antibody, which offers several advantages including:
- - High batch-to-batch consistency and reproducibility
- - Improved sensitivity and specificity
- - Long-term security of supply
- - Animal-free batch production
